Mission Statement

QueenEntrepreneur Women's Foundation (QWF), an organization committed to empowering women to become confident leaders, equipped with the skills and passion needed to drive positive change in organizations, businesses, schools, and agencies. At QWF, we align our mission with the United Nations Sustainable Development Goals (SDGs) to contribute towards creating a more inclusive and equitable world.

Description

The QWF vision is rooted in the belief that by developing confident and passionate women, we can reshape societal perceptions and norms surrounding women in leadership roles. Our goal is to break away from the traditional notion of women as exceptions to the rule and establish them as indispensable elements in various spheres of influence.
Resources:
We actively collaborate with partners to design and deliver programs that target key barriers and issues affecting women, directly contributing to SDG 5 (Gender Equality). By pooling resources and expertise, we strive to create a supportive ecosystem that fosters the development and advancement of women in leadership, aligning with SDG 17 (Partnerships for the Goals).
